日韩av片子_国产自在自线午夜精品视频在_使劲快高潮了国语对白在线_久久免费毛片大全_激情丁香综合_欧美成人精品欧美一级乱黄码

中培偉業(yè)IT資訊頻道
您現(xiàn)在的位置:首頁 > IT資訊 > 軟件研發(fā) > vue更新數(shù)組時觸發(fā)視圖更新的方法是什么?

vue更新數(shù)組時觸發(fā)視圖更新的方法是什么?

2023-10-25 09:30:11 | 來源:企業(yè)IT培訓(xùn)

Vue更新數(shù)組時觸發(fā)視圖更新的方法包括以下幾種:

1、使用Vue提供的變異方法:Vue包含一組觀察數(shù)組的變異方法,如push()、pop()、shift()、unshift()、splice()、sort()和reverse()。這些方法可以直接修改原始數(shù)組,并會觸發(fā)視圖更新。

2、使用新數(shù)組替換舊數(shù)組:Vue在檢測到數(shù)組變化時,并不是直接重新渲染整個列表,而是最大化復(fù)用DOM元素。因此,可以用新數(shù)組來替換舊數(shù)組,這樣也能夠觸發(fā)視圖更新。可以使用filter()、concat()和slice()等方法返回一個新數(shù)組來進(jìn)行替換。

3、使用Vue.set()方法:Vue.set()方法可以用來向響應(yīng)式對象中添加一個屬性并確保這個新屬性同樣是響應(yīng)式的,同時觸發(fā)視圖更新。這個方法接受三個參數(shù):目標(biāo)對象、要添加的屬性名和屬性值。在數(shù)組更新中,可以使用Vue.set()方法來添加或修改數(shù)組元素,從而觸發(fā)視圖更新。

4、使用splice()方法:splice()方法可以在任意位置添加或刪除數(shù)組元素,同時也可以觸發(fā)視圖更新。這個方法接受三個參數(shù):起始索引、要刪除的元素?cái)?shù)量和要添加的元素。如果只添加元素而不刪除元素,可以將第二個參數(shù)設(shè)置為0。

總之,Vue提供了多種方法來更新數(shù)組并觸發(fā)視圖更新,開發(fā)者可以根據(jù)具體的需求選擇適合的方法。

主站蜘蛛池模板: 国产毛片a级 | 一二三四在线播放免费观看中文版视频 | 午夜影院视频在线观看 | 午夜福利亚洲精品无遮挡 | 久久69国产一区二区蜜臀 | 欧区一欧区二欧区三免费 | 日韩在线精品 | 一区二区三区免费在线观看 | WWW激情内射在线看 亚洲色网址 | 法国1997年的迷宫 | 韩国日本福利在线 | 国产视色 | 色播在线播放 | 美女大BXXXXN内射 | 欧美性色欧美a在线视频 | 亚洲同性猛男毛片 | 精品欧美一区二区在线观看 | 制服丝袜美腿一区二区 | 国产三级农村妇女在线播放 | 公和我做好爽添厨房在线观看 | 九色91porn | 日本污视频在线观看 | 国产精品麻豆久久 | 视频二三区 | 男同网gv免费视频网站 | 亚洲精品久久久久久久久久无码 | 国产ts人妖一区二区 | 无码熟熟妇丰满人妻啪啪软件 | 一区二区三区黄色录像 | 亚洲精品国产suv | 高清国产福利在线观看 | 公和我做好爽添在厨房 | 国产一级毛片在线视频 | 精品国产一区二区三区成人影院 | 亚洲在线一区二区三区 | 精品大片一区二区 | 亚洲精品中文字幕乱码三区91 | 久久人人爽人人爽av片 | 亚洲午夜精品久久久久久浪潮 | 99爱在线免费观看 | 亚洲熟妇自偷自拍另欧美 |